Job description

Overview

Neuens Chimney Service is hiring a Chimney Technician Apprentice to learn the chimney and fireplace industry from the ground up. This entry-level position is designed for individuals who are dependable, hardworking, and eager to develop into a Certified Chimney Sweep Technician. The Apprentice will work alongside experienced technicians performing chimney sweeping, inspections, maintenance, and basic repair assistance while completing a structured training path toward CSIA certification and long-term career advancement.

Service Area

Based in Northern Wisconsin, serving the Northwoods region including Oneida, Vilas, Forest, and surrounding counties. Work is primarily completed within a local daily travel radius with employees returning home each day. Occasional out-of-town travel for company-paid training and events.

Training & Advancement Path

Phase 1: Apprentice – Learn chimney systems, tools, safety procedures, and customer service standards; assist with inspections, sweeping, and repairs.

Phase 2: Technician in Training – Perform services under supervision; complete industry education and certification preparation.

Phase 3: Certified Chimney Sweep Technician – Obtain CSIA certification; independently perform inspections and sweeping services; eligible for increased compensation, bonuses, and advancement opportunities.
